How they compare

Malawi currently reports 74.6% against 53.1% in Europe & Central Asia (IDA & IBRD countries), a difference of 21.5%.

That makes Malawi's figure about 1.4 times Europe & Central Asia (IDA & IBRD countries)'s.

Across all 66 years both countries report, Malawi has been ahead every year.

Europe & Central Asia (IDA & IBRD countries) ranks 30th and Malawi ranks 29th of 47 groups.

Malawi has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Europe & Central Asia (IDA & IBRD countries) Malawi Difference Ahead
1960s 62.7% 86.1% 23.4% Malawi
1970s 57.8% 91.7% 33.8% Malawi
1980s 55.6% 96.2% 40.6% Malawi
1990s 54.5% 97.5% 43.0% Malawi
2000s 46.8% 99.4% 52.6% Malawi
2010s 46.1% 94.1% 48.1% Malawi
2020s 52.0% 79.4% 27.5% Malawi

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Age dependency ratio is the ratio of dependents--people younger than 15 or older than 64--to the working-age population--those ages 15-64. Data are shown as the proportion of dependents per 100 working-age population.
